/**
* This util class generates Cluster Model object based on the controller's data cache.
*/
public class ClusterModelProvider {
private enum RebalanceScopeType {
// Set the rebalance scope to cover the difference between the current assignment and the
// Baseline assignment only.
PARTIAL,
// Set the rebalance scope to cover all replicas that need relocation based on the cluster
// changes.
GLOBAL_BASELINE,
// Set the rebalance scope to cover only replicas that are assigned to downed instances.
EMERGENCY,
// A temporary overwrites for partition replicas on downed instance but still within the delayed window but missing
// minActiveReplicas
DELAYED_REBALANCE_OVERWRITES
}

/**
* Find the minimum set of replicas that need to be reassigned by comparing the current assignment
* with the ideal assignment.
* A replica needs to be reassigned or newly assigned if either of the following conditions is true:
* 1. The partition allocation (the instance the replica is placed on) in the ideal assignment and
* the current assignment are different. And the allocation in the ideal assignment is valid.
* So it is worthwhile to move it.
* 2. The partition allocation is in neither the ideal assignment nor the current assignment. Or
* those allocations are not valid due to offline or disabled instances.
* Otherwise, the rebalancer just keeps the current assignment allocation.
*
* @param replicaMap A map contains all the replicas grouped by resource name.
* @param activeInstances All the instances that are live and enabled according to the delay rebalance configuration.
* @param idealAssignment The ideal assignment.
* @param currentAssignment The current assignment that was generated in the previous rebalance.
* @param allocatedReplicas A map of <Instance -> replicas> to return the allocated replicas grouped by the target instance name.
* @return The replicas that need to be reassigned.
*/
private static Set<AssignableReplica> findToBeAssignedReplicasByComparingWithIdealAssignment(
Map<String, Set<AssignableReplica>> replicaMap, Set<String> activeInstances,
Map<String, ResourceAssignment> idealAssignment,
Map<String, ResourceAssignment> currentAssignment,
Map<String, Set<AssignableReplica>> allocatedReplicas) {
Set<AssignableReplica> toBeAssignedReplicas = new HashSet<>();
// check each resource to identify the allocated replicas and to-be-assigned replicas.
for (String resourceName : replicaMap.keySet()) {
// <partition, <state, instances set>>
Map<String, Map<String, Set<String>>> idealPartitionStateMap =
getValidStateInstanceMap(idealAssignment.get(resourceName), activeInstances);
Map<String, Map<String, Set<String>>> currentPartitionStateMap =
getValidStateInstanceMap(currentAssignment.get(resourceName), activeInstances);
// Iterate the replicas of the resource to find the ones that require reallocating.
for (AssignableReplica replica : replicaMap.get(resourceName)) {
String partitionName = replica.getPartitionName();
String replicaState = replica.getReplicaState();
Set<String> idealAllocations =
idealPartitionStateMap.getOrDefault(partitionName, Collections.emptyMap())
.getOrDefault(replicaState, Collections.emptySet());
Set<String> currentAllocations =
currentPartitionStateMap.getOrDefault(partitionName, Collections.emptyMap())
.getOrDefault(replicaState, Collections.emptySet());
// Compare the current assignments with the ideal assignment for the common part.
List<String> commonAllocations = new ArrayList<>(currentAllocations);
commonAllocations.retainAll(idealAllocations);
if (!commonAllocations.isEmpty()) {
// 1. If the partition is allocated at the same location in both ideal and current
// assignments, there is no need to reassign it.
String allocatedInstance = commonAllocations.get(0);
allocatedReplicas.computeIfAbsent(allocatedInstance, key -> new HashSet<>()).add(replica);
// Remove the instance from the record to prevent this instance from being processed twice.
idealAllocations.remove(allocatedInstance);
currentAllocations.remove(allocatedInstance);
} else if (!idealAllocations.isEmpty()) {
// 2. If the partition is allocated at an active instance in the ideal assignment but the
// same allocation does not exist in the current assignment, try to rebalance the replica
// or assign it if the replica has not been assigned.
// There are two possible conditions,
// * This replica has been newly added and has not been assigned yet, so it appears in
// the ideal assignment and does not appear in the current assignment.
// * The allocation of this replica in the ideal assignment has been updated due to a
// cluster change. For example, new instance is added. So the old allocation in the
// current assignment might be sub-optimal.
// In either condition, we add it to toBeAssignedReplicas so that it will get assigned.
toBeAssignedReplicas.add(replica);
// Remove the pending allocation from the idealAllocations after processing so that the
// instance won't be double-processed as we loop through all replicas
String pendingAllocation = idealAllocations.iterator().next();
idealAllocations.remove(pendingAllocation);
} else if (!currentAllocations.isEmpty()) {
// 3. This replica exists in the current assignment but does not appear or has a valid
// allocation in the ideal assignment.
// This means either 1) that the ideal assignment actually has this replica allocated on
// this instance, but it does not show up because the instance is temporarily offline or
// disabled (note that all such instances have been filtered out in earlier part of the
// logic) or that the most recent version of the ideal assignment was not fetched
// correctly from the assignment metadata store.
// In either case, the solution is to keep the current assignment. So put this replica
// with the allocated instance into the allocatedReplicas map.
String allocatedInstance = currentAllocations.iterator().next();
allocatedReplicas.computeIfAbsent(allocatedInstance, key -> new HashSet<>()).add(replica);
// Remove the instance from the record to prevent the same location being processed again.
currentAllocations.remove(allocatedInstance);
} else {
// 4. This replica is not found in either the ideal assignment or the current assignment
// with a valid allocation. This implies that the replica was newly added but was never
// assigned in reality or was added so recently that it hasn't shown up in the ideal
// assignment (because it's calculation takes longer and is asynchronously calculated).
// In that case, we add it to toBeAssignedReplicas so that it will get assigned as a
// result of partialRebalance.
toBeAssignedReplicas.add(replica);
}
}
}
return toBeAssignedReplicas;
}
/**
* Find the minimum set of replicas that need to be reassigned according to the cluster change.
* A replica needs to be reassigned if one of the following condition is true:
* 1. Cluster topology (the cluster config / any instance config) has been updated.
* 2. The resource config has been updated.
* 3. If the current assignment does not contain the partition's valid assignment.
*
* @param replicaMap A map contains all the replicas grouped by resource name.
* @param activeInstances All the instances that are live and enabled according to the delay rebalance configuration.
* @param liveInstances All the instances that are live.
* @param clusterChanges A map that contains all the important metadata updates that happened after the previous rebalance.
* @param currentAssignment The current replica assignment.
* @param allocatedReplicas Return the allocated replicas grouped by the target instance name.
* @return The replicas that need to be reassigned.
*/
private static Set<AssignableReplica> findToBeAssignedReplicasByClusterChanges(
Map<String, Set<AssignableReplica>> replicaMap, Set<String> activeInstances,
Set<String> liveInstances, Map<HelixConstants.ChangeType, Set<String>> clusterChanges,
Map<String, ResourceAssignment> currentAssignment,
Map<String, Set<AssignableReplica>> allocatedReplicas) {
Set<AssignableReplica> toBeAssignedReplicas = new HashSet<>();
// A newly connected node = A new LiveInstance znode (or session Id updated) & the
// corresponding instance is live.
// TODO: The assumption here is that if the LiveInstance znode is created or it's session Id is
// TODO: updated, we need to call algorithm for moving some partitions to this new node.
// TODO: However, if the liveInstance znode is changed because of some other reason, it will be
// TODO: treated as a newly connected nodes. We need to find a better way to identify which one
// TODO: is the real newly connected nodes.
Set<String> newlyConnectedNodes = clusterChanges
.getOrDefault(HelixConstants.ChangeType.LIVE_INSTANCE, Collections.emptySet());
newlyConnectedNodes.retainAll(liveInstances);
if (clusterChanges.containsKey(HelixConstants.ChangeType.CLUSTER_CONFIG)
|| clusterChanges.containsKey(HelixConstants.ChangeType.INSTANCE_CONFIG)
|| !newlyConnectedNodes.isEmpty()) {
// 1. If the cluster topology has been modified, need to reassign all replicas.
// 2. If any node was newly connected, need to rebalance all replicas for the evenness of
// distribution.
toBeAssignedReplicas
.addAll(replicaMap.values().stream().flatMap(Set::stream).collect(Collectors.toSet()));
} else {
// check each resource to identify the allocated replicas and to-be-assigned replicas.
for (Map.Entry<String, Set<AssignableReplica>> replicaMapEntry : replicaMap.entrySet()) {
String resourceName = replicaMapEntry.getKey();
Set<AssignableReplica> replicas = replicaMapEntry.getValue();
// 1. if the resource config/idealstate is changed, need to reassign.
// 2. if the resource does not appear in the current assignment, need to reassign.
if (clusterChanges
.getOrDefault(HelixConstants.ChangeType.RESOURCE_CONFIG, Collections.emptySet())
.contains(resourceName) || clusterChanges
.getOrDefault(HelixConstants.ChangeType.IDEAL_STATE, Collections.emptySet())
.contains(resourceName) || !currentAssignment.containsKey(resourceName)) {
toBeAssignedReplicas.addAll(replicas);
// go to check next resource
} else {
// check for every replica assignment to identify if the related replicas need to be reassigned.
// <partition, <state, instances list>>
Map<String, Map<String, Set<String>>> stateMap =
getValidStateInstanceMap(currentAssignment.get(resourceName), activeInstances);
for (AssignableReplica replica : replicas) {
// Find any ACTIVE instance allocation that has the same state with the replica
Set<String> validInstances =
stateMap.getOrDefault(replica.getPartitionName(), Collections.emptyMap())
.getOrDefault(replica.getReplicaState(), Collections.emptySet());
if (validInstances.isEmpty()) {
// 3. if no such an instance in the current assignment, need to reassign the replica
toBeAssignedReplicas.add(replica);
} else {
Iterator<String> iter = validInstances.iterator();
// Remove the instance from the current allocation record after processing so that it
// won't be double-processed as we loop through all replicas
String logicalId = iter.next();
iter.remove();
// the current assignment for this replica is valid,
// add to the allocated replica list.
allocatedReplicas.computeIfAbsent(logicalId, key -> new HashSet<>()).add(replica);
}
}
}
}
}
return toBeAssignedReplicas;
}
